  • New Balance x Almond | 574 Velcro & Ninja Jackets

    New Balance collaborated with Almond. The New Balance and Almond 574 is in black color. The shoe upper is very interesting as it is covered in velco. This facilitates the sticking on of patches all over the upper. You can customize the look and change the look whenever you want. This shoe gives versatility in just one price.

    The shoe has a black leather mudguard around its perimeter. The tongue is special as it has a blue colored New Balance design. At the tip, New Balance is printed in blue and yellow colors. The shoe is all black on the upper and has a black inner lining too. The midsole is white. The photos show how samples of patches that were stuck on the shoe upper. One small disadvantage of a velco upper is that dirt, dust and other unwanted material might also adhere to the velco.

    This 574 shoe comes with two coordinated jackets. They are “Ninja” rain jackets. One is in shiny black and the other is in matt black. This pack will be released in autumn 2008. The raincoat in matt has a high neck and this protects the wearer more than the raincoat in shiny matt. It is a matter of personal choice.

  • Nike “Laptors” Air Force Ones

    Desp One was asked by a friend to create a pair of custom Air Force Ones with a Toronto Raptors theme. The designer mixed the Raptors colors with his friend’s love of leopard prints to create the “Laptors.”

    The “Laptors” feature dark purple outsoles, dark purple leopard spots and a light purple background. There is a hint of orange or yellow on each leopard spot which makes the light purple background look like a thin shroud. Desp One added red to the Nike swooshes and shoe strings to complete the Toronto Raptor color scheme. The colors are well-balanced from heel to toe with a pallet-cleansing white space on the toe box.

    Desp One posted his “Laptors” Air Force Ones on the Customsnkr.com blog linked here. While I am not a big fan of leopard prints, I am a fan of well-crafted shoes with great colors. I am sure the “Laptors” were met with appreciation by Desp One’s friend and I am sure there will be a few readers interested in these shoes.

  • New Balance Urban Outdoor Collection

    For fall, check out the Urban Outdoor Collection from New Balance. Using the M575J and hybrid H574J boot, this pack uses a dark upper that is a mix of nubuck, leather and fake fur. These shoes also have a speckled midsole.

    These sneakers are a hot combination of outdoor flavor and urban appeal. This collection will be available at Mita beginning on September 6th. Personally, I like the hybrid H574J boot, which is a Mid, rather than the low shoe. However, both shoes are pretty nice. Via Sole Collector.

  • 2008 Nike Air Force 180 Olympic Edition

    House of Hoops continues to drop their in store exclusives, this time paying homage to the round mound of rebound, Charles Barkley for those of you wondering and his days as Philadelphia 76er. This 2008 edition is very similar to the 2005 edition, almost exact (if you ask me).

    Like 05 edition this too is composed of a white leather base. Unlike the 05 edition more red accent is used with navy, the midsole is red and navy, no gold time this time. The tongue and sock liner are made of a metallic silver nylon material, great for those of you using these for physical activity. Philly Cheesesteak can be seen on the white sock liner in red with a green design accompanying it. If you’re anything like me, it’ll make you hungrier than it will help you to remember the city of brotherly love.

    If you missed the August 22nd release date sorry, if theyre anywhere near as successful as the prior HOH releases, theyre all gone by now. eBay is probably your best bet, watch out for fakes.
